Have You Determined Presentation Objectives?

By: adam howard

What do you wish to achieve with the presentation? Audience would like clear steerage about what's expected of your Presentation. A pre-set objective to your presentation helps you and your audience. When asked to form a Presentation, the first issue that always runs through the mind of a Presenter is, "What am I going to say?" A more purposeful response is: "Why have I been asked to grant this presentation?" Thus, the first step within the presentation method, before a word has been put to paper or power purpose, is to determine the objectives and goals of the Presentation.

The Presenter generally chooses one or any combination of the subsequent three forms of Presentation:
(one) To tell or instruct, united would as an tutorial course leader, and is predicated on thought processes.
(a pair of) To steer or motivate to action, as would an officer or salesman, and is predicated on behavior modification.
(three) To inspire, entertain or otherwise elicit feelings and emotions, as would a motivational speaker or stand-up comic, and is predicated on changing attitudes.
Whatever be the aim applicable to your presentation, develop clear objectives before you style your Presentation. An objective is that the target you want to hit. Your Presentation is then designed to fulfill the objectives. Be specific. What do you want the participants to grasp or be in a position to do by the end of your Presentation? You don't want them to only recognize regarding the subject or you want them to grasp specifics.
An objective includes an action which will be observed and measured. Be clear and specific regarding your objectives and what you would like the participants of your Presentation to know or be able to try and do by the end of your Presentation. This approach certainly creates the most effective type of your Presentation abundant easier.
